Question

Where can I go to determine if a message was really sent from campus?

Overview

Many scam messages try to appear to come from UC Davis. They may also try to provide links to non-UC Davis servers that are designed to look like UC Davis web sites.

Answer

Information and Educational Technology (IET) maintains a registry of authentic messages at https://security.ucdavis.edu/secure/authentic/index.html

This is not a complete list of authentic campus emails. A message can be legitimate even if it is not shown here. The IT Express Computing Services Help Desk does not post messages to this site until it has confirmed that the message is genuine.

The campus sends countless legitimate messages by email. If you ever doubt the authenticity of any campus email you receive, contact IT Express at ithelp@ucdavis.edu or 530-754-HELP (4357) for guidance.
